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
32143231709 578 82550029757 7033
5381 34868489560 1040
5381 34868489560 1040
398207444 210262367 794 81488
All about undefined
Interested in learning more?
5381 34868489560 1040
398207444 210262367 794 81488
See more
883765 168
10454 6557 0984
See more
1085883 7691286
087047 1293336 18535811 415602 86444
See more